  • Page 4 Assembly and Adjustment 3、 3.1 Remove the package carefully, avoiding severe vibration and significant tilt. 3.2 Turn the stands To the upright position , insert the pin to fix both parts, then lock them with the spring pin(as drawing 3-1); 3.3 Carry the counterbalance case on the base chassis, fix them with 4PCSBolts((in the spare parts bag)(as drawing 3-2).
  • Page 5 4、Safe Operation 4.1 The Operator Requirements The lifter must be operated by professionals who can demonstrate the product lifting operation to users and can instruct vividly how to operate. Operator must be trained and fully understand the operation of product lifting and self-propelling, as well as all safety requirements.
  • Page 6 5.Warning 5.1DO NOT overload; 5.2 When moving with load, the hook should be at the lowest position. 5.3 U-turning or lifting loads is prohibited on a slope. 5.4 DO NOT load people; 5.5 DO NOT operation under the extension arm. 5.6 STOP operation immediately once the cargo is unstable.
